UYC VX One European Open Regatta Delivers Thrilling Three Days of Racing

2170249 1280x
Published 12:24 on 12 Aug 2026

The UYC VX One European Open Regatta returned to Ullswater for three days of exceptional racing, welcoming competitors from across the UK and as far afield as Germany to compete in one of the highlights of the VX One calendar.

Across 11 fiercely contested races, the lead changed hands several times, with close racing throughout the fleet keeping the overall standings in doubt until the final day.

The Lake District once again provided a stunning backdrop, but also tested competitors with its famously unpredictable conditions. Sunshine, rain and constantly shifting winds challenged sailors throughout the weekend, with Saturday producing the strongest breeze as gusts reached 30 knots and regularly exceeded 25 knots. Sunday began in lighter conditions before the wind steadily built again.

Despite the changing weather, Race Officer Andy Young did a magnificent job of setting excellent courses, ensuring competitive and enjoyable racing across all three days.

One of the highlights for spectators was watching the fleet's colourful spinnakers sweeping downwind with the magnificent backdrop of Helvellyna spectacular sight that perfectly showcased sailing on Ullswater.

Away from the water, competitors enjoyed delicious food in the clubhouse on both evenings, while Saturday night's after-dinner conversation with world-class sailor and coach Jon Emmett proved both entertaining and insightful. His stories from the international sailing circuit, alongside practical racing tips, were enjoyed by sailors of all experience levels.

Congratulations to our prize winners:

  • 1st: Jono Shelley, crewed by Josh Moran (Ullswater Yacht Club)
  • 2nd: Mike Matthews, crewed by Elspeth Keating and 14-year-old Matthew Boatman (Staunton Harold Sailing Club)
  • 3rd: David Clarke, crewed by Edmund Clarke (Ullswater Yacht Club)

As competitors packed up on Sunday afternoon, there were plenty of tired but smiling faces leaving Ullswater, with many already looking forward to returning next year.

Our thanks go to every competitor who travelled to take part, and especially to the many volunteers who worked tirelessly both on and off the water. Events of this scale simply would not be possible without their commitment, enthusiasm and countless hours of support.
